hello, I am trying to do a concrete estimation for a house foundation. I want to run my process by mathematicians to check and verify for my own peace of mind. first I calculated volume of the footings or (footers) for my Us friends. first I figured out the Perimeter center line --which was 148ft 4 inches, the width of the footing is 20" by "8 high. i converted the 148 to inches which i found to be 1,780" then i multiplied that by 20" by "8. it totaled 284.79 cu inch. I converted that total to determine yds by dividing it by 46,656 cu inches. that number came to 6.1 yds.I am not confident in math at all so if anyone out there can give me peace of mind i would appreciate it
